Not long after Abbotts accident, sentiment against trial lawyers and large jury verdicts swept through Texas politics, which helped propel Republicans into dominance and laid the groundwork for new lawsuit restrictions. You would think that a young man, at the start of his career, crippled by an injury, would want to make sure that others that may have the misfortune to follow in his footsteps would ensure that those people had the opportunity to be compensated for their injuries in the same way he was, said Tommy Fibich, a Democratic donor and personal injury lawyer. When Greg Abbotts spine was crushed by a falling oak tree in 1984 he had no health insurance, no paycheck and no feeling in his legs. Nearly 30 years later, as Texas attorney general and the leading candidate for governor, Abbott is facing new questions about the multimillion-dollar settlement he was awarded and about his advocacy of laws that critics say have tilted the judicial scales toward civil defendants. That meant another transport, to Memorial Hermann Hospital, where surgeons found bone fragments lodged in his broken spine, as well as fractured ribs and damaged kidneys. Meanwhile, the conservative Texas Supreme Court, on which Abbott served from 1996 to 2001, began adopting tighter standards for losses that involved pain and suffering and mental anguish. A healthy 27-year-old, he was jogging through the Houston community of River Oaks in 1984 when a large limb broke from a tree and fell on his back. So Abbott did what many people would do in his situation: he sued.
